Typical Conservatory Issues

Comprehending the common issues that conservatories can face assists homeowners determine problems early. Here is a list of the most regular concerns:

  1. Leaks: Water ingress can happen through the roof, walls, or frames, often due to poor seals or damaged products.
  2. Draughts: Poor insulation can lead to uneasy temperature levels, making the area less pleasurable.
  3. Condensation: High humidity levels inside the conservatory can result in condensation, harmful plants and decor.
  4. Damaged Roof Panels: Severe weather condition can lead to cracked or broken roof panels, compromising structural integrity.
  5. Frame Issues: Deterioration of the frame from moisture or age can cause warping or weakness.
  6. Weakened Seals: The seals around doors and windows can use down, leading to leaks or draughts.
  7. Insect Infestations: Gaps and cracks can allow pests to get into, causing damage to plants and furnishings.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How do I know if my conservatory needs repairs?

Signs consist of visible leaks, draughts, condensation, or a noticeable drop in temperature level. If you notice any of these indications, it's best to consult a specialist.

2. How frequently should I have my conservatory inspected?

Yearly evaluations are recommended, especially before seasons where extreme weather condition is expected.

3. What costs are connected with conservatory repairs?

Expenses differ based on the seriousness of the damage, the kind of materials needed, and labor charges. It's best to seek numerous estimates for contrast.

4. Can I perform repairs myself?

While minor repairs might be workable for DIY lovers, professional assistance is recommended for considerable issues to make sure security and long-term effectiveness.

5. For how long will repairs take?

Repair times depend upon the nature and extent of the work. Easy repairs might take a few hours, whereas structural repairs may span numerous days.
